In 1955, the county first purchased land from Evergreen Cemetery for the final resting place for those whose families cant afford burials, homeless people who died on the streets and undocumented migrants who died crossing the desert. When the Pima County Medical Examiners Office took over operations of the countys indigent cemetery, Dr. Gregory Hess began a monumental task: Trying to put names to the hundreds of remains of unidentified people interred there. Since 2018, the medical examiners staff has recovered and is working to identify not only more than 800 cremains from the cemetery, but also the remains of more than 50 unidentified people buried there dating back to the mid-1960s. [13], On October 1, 1998, a group of city water surveyors found the decomposed remains of a young, possibly multiracial male in a desert area near Tucson, Arizona. [15], On October 24, 2003, the decomposed remains of an elderly white female were found by a group of deer hunters in a wooded area off Devil Dog Road, about a mile south of Interstate 40 and six miles west of Williams, Arizona. (KGUN) Sixty-six unidentified bodies have been exhumed from the Pima County Cemetery for DNA sampling, according to a memo this month from Pima County Chief Medical Examiner Dr. Gregory Hess.
